The General Council of Aran (in Aranese Conselh Generau d'Aran) is the autonomous governing body of the region (unofficially considered a comarca) of Val d'Aran in Catalonia. The chamber is headed by the Síndic d'Aran.[1]

Composition

The General Council of Aran is composed by 13 members elected every four years. Aran is divided into six electoral districts (terçons):

  • Arties e Garòs: 2 members
  • Castierò: 4 members
  • Irissa: 1 member
  • Marcatosa: 1 member
  • Pujolò: 2 members
  • Quatre Lòcs: 3 members

Síndic d'Aran

The Síndic d'Aran (English: Syndic of Aran) is the head of the autonomous governing body and leads the General Council. He or she is also the ex officio chairman of all the Collegial Institutions and the companies under the authority of the council.
